A Week's Vacation

June 2, 1980 1h 44m 6.0/10 (23 votes)

Originally released in 1980. A Week's Vacation is a drama film. directed by Bertrand Tavernier.

Starring Nathalie Baye, Gérard Lanvin, and Flore Fitzgerald

Synopsis

On the verge of an emotional collapse, schoolteacher Laurence takes a week off from work to figure out her life. She reconnects with friends and family and wrestles with everything from whether she should continue her job to whether she should have a child with her boyfriend.
